These students from Trenton Elementary School in Trenton, Maine, are among those participating in a program to teach data literacy to Maine and New Hampshire students by analyzing data on arsenic in well water collected from their homes. The program found that 25 percent of samples exceed the New Hampshire maximum safety level of 5 parts per billion (ppb) and 15 percent exceed the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) maximum safety level of 10 ppb. The program also found that 62 percent of homeowners in the two states hadn't had their well water tested or didn't know if it had been tested.
